Hotel Description
Providing garden views Glenn Eireann House in Cushendun features accommodations a garden and a shared lounge. The property is around 25 miles from Giant's Causeway 11 miles from Glenariff Forest and 2.5 miles from Cushendun Caves. There's a sun terrace and guests can access free Wifi and free private parking. At the bed and breakfast each unit is equipped with a desk a flat-screen TV a private bathroom bed linen and towels. The bed and breakfast provides certain units with sea views and all units are fitted with a kettle. At the bed and breakfast all units are allergy-free. For visitors looking to embark on day trips to nearby landmarks the bed and breakfast offers a selection of packed lunches. Ballycastle Golf Club is 12 miles from Glenn Eireann House while Carrick-A-Rede Rope Bridge is 18 miles away. The nearest airport is Belfast International Airport 40 miles from the accommodation.

Check-in time: 16:00   Check-out time: 11:00
